According to research by NUIG one fifth of teenage boys do not believe consent is necessary prior to sexual activity. Henry McKean spoke to people of all ages and asked what they learnt about sex education and consent in school and do we need to have more conversations with young people about consent?
  • 93% of females and 79% of males agreed that consent is always required for sexual activity. (18% of males were neutral as to whether consent is always required; 3% disagreed that it is always required. 6% of females were neutral; 1% disagreed).
